"Inverting the Pyramid: The History of Football Tactics" by Jonathan Wilson Delve into the tactical evolution of the beautiful game with this captivating read. "Inverting the Pyramid" explores the history of football tactics, taking you on a fascinating journey through the evolution of playing styles, formations, and strategies. From the origins of the game to the modern era, this book is a must-read for any football enthusiast seeking to deepen their understanding of the sport. 2. "A Walk in the Woods" by Bill Bryson While the World Cup may have you glued to the TV screen, "A Walk in the Woods" will inspire you to step outdoors and immerse yourself in the beauty of nature. Join author Bill Bryson as he embarks on a hiking adventure along the Appalachian Trail, sharing humorous anecdotes and insightful observations along the way. This captivating travelogue is the perfect escape for those seeking a blend of adventure and introspection. 3. "Fever Pitch" by Nick Hornby Experience the highs and lows of fandom with "Fever Pitch" as author Nick Hornby recounts his lifelong obsession with football and Arsenal FC. Through the lens of a dedicated fan, delve into the emotional rollercoaster of supporting a team through triumphs and setbacks. Whether you're a die-hard supporter or a casual spectator, this classic memoir captures the passion and camaraderie that define the world of sports. 4. "Wild" by Cheryl Strayed For a journey of self-discovery and resilience, look no further than "Wild" by Cheryl Strayed. Follow the author's transformative hike along the Pacific Crest Trail as she confronts her inner demons and embraces the healing power of nature. This captivating memoir is a testament to the strength of the human spirit and the therapeutic benefits of exploring the great outdoors. 5. "Soccernomics" by Simon Kuper and Stefan Szymanski Unravel the economics behind the world's most popular sport with "Soccernomics." This intriguing book combines data analysis and sports psychology to uncover the hidden factors that shape the outcomes of football matches. From transfer market dynamics to the influence of home advantage, "Soccernomics" offers a fresh perspective on the game we love.
